A lot of deer sightings in the area I hunt plus the deer kill numbers for the opening weekend is up 47.3% compared to 2014.

2014 - 2,190

2015 - 3,227

There is no doubt the six to 12 inches of snow Friday night into Saturday morning had a lot to do with it.
